Supradiscus is a genus of freshwater ray-finned fish belonging to the family Cyprinidae, the family which also includes the carps, barbs, minnows and related fishes. [1] The fishes in this genus are endemic to China.
Species
Supradiscus contains the following valid species;[2]
- Supradiscus incisorbis (L. P. Zheng, J. X. Yang, & X. Y. Chen, 2016)
- (W. Zhou, X. F. Pan, and Kottelat, 2005) Supradiscus micropulvinus
